Supporting
Gwynedd first time buyers
An information fair was
recently held by Gwynedd Council and partners at Y Ganolfan, Porthmadog for
first time buyers. Over 80 people attend with people travelling form various
parts of the county to receive valuable advice and information from experts who
work in the housing sector.
First time buyers and
their families had an opportunity to listen to specialist speakers from
different areas of the housing sector; including mortgages and finances, the
legal process, the process of putting an offer on a house and the different
schemes available through the Council and other housing associations to support
first time buyers.
Advice was provided to
those who attended by; Breese Gwyndaf, Tai Teg, 75
Point 3, Cymdeithas Tai Eryri, Cymdeithas Tai Clwyd, Gamlins, BRArchitecture,
Dafydd Hardy, Gwynedd Council and
Carbon Zero.
Councillor John Wyn
Williams, Gwynedd Council’s Cabinet Member with responsibility for housing
said:
“I am extremely pleased
that so many people attend this important event. As a Council one of our key
priorities is to ensure that Gwynedd residents can find suitable and affordable
homes in their local communities.
“Events like these are critical and as a Council we
realise that by working with partners, local groups and local communities we
can provide the best opportunities for housing across the county.
“Following the success of the event we hope to
organise another event like this in the future in the Bangor area.”
At the end of the event
people has a chance to complete a first time buyers questionnaire as part of Gwynedd
Council’s research work to the possibility of launching a Local Authority
Mortgage Scheme (LAMS).
